monday- PUSH
Incline 135x15, 185 x burnout x 2
Superset with DB bench 70 xburnout x2

Dip-burnout x 2
SS Pushdowns -stack x burnout x 2

Seated DB Press-45 x burnout x 2

Jog-walk for 2 miles routating every lap keeping track of time

Mat Room- Pushups, crunches, supermans, pull ups for 15minutes taking each one to failure than moving on for the whole time

Tuesday-Bike 30minutes 80 rpms level 8
Jog-walk 2 miles not caring about time

Mat Room- Crunches- supermans 10 minutes

Wednesday-LEgs
Squat-135x15, 225x8, 275x burnout x2 supersetted
SS Stiff Deads 135x15, 205x burnout x2
Bike-30minuts 80rpms level 7
Mat room- Push Ups, crunches, Wall sits, Pull Ups x 20 minutes

Thursday-
Jog-walk 2 miles TIMED
Bike-30 minutes

Friday-Pull
Bent Row- 95x15, 135x burnout x 2 Super setted
Lat Pulls- 135x15, 160xburnout x2
Lawn Pulls-65x burnout x 3 supersetted
Hammer curls- 30 x burnout x 3

Jog 25 minutes no walking Lap total-

Mat Room- Diamond Push ups, crunches, wallsits, Bridges x20 minutes

Sat-OFF
Sun- walk 30 minutes




Any input???? suggestions????
